Harbour Update – posted 10/03/23

With March pressing on, we’re still waiting for our fist official spring migrants to hit the harbour, but with the torrid weather this week, it’s no surprise nothings really got through yet. Next week should see a couple of firsts for the year…Sand Martin? Wheatear? perhaps. Today was restricted to a couple of White-tailed Eagle sightings around the Wareham Channel, 7 Spoonbill on the Brownsea Lagoon and 3 Spotted Redshank at Lytchett Fields. A male Hen Harrier was in the Wareham Channel and seen heading towards Arne Moors and this evening a decent Starling murmuration formed at Swineham.
